Vim vs Vi: Sự khác biệt và so sánh

Mỗi máy tính đều có một trình soạn thảo văn bản hỗ trợ các tệp và định cấu hình tài liệu chứa đầy văn bản. Những văn bản này được chỉnh sửa và định cấu hình trong một mã giúp họ lập trình mọi nguồn.

Có rất nhiều nguồn chỉnh sửa văn bản và phần mềm có sẵn. Vim và vi là hai trình soạn thảo văn bản giúp soạn thảo văn bản và chuyển chúng thành mã chương trình.

Các nội dung chính

  1. Vim (Vi IMproved) là phiên bản nâng cao của trình soạn thảo văn bản gốc Vi, cung cấp các tính năng, chức năng và tùy chọn tùy chỉnh bổ sung.
  2. Vim hỗ trợ nhiều plugin và tiện ích mở rộng hơn Vi, mang lại trải nghiệm người dùng toàn diện và dễ thích nghi hơn.
  3. Cả hai trình soạn thảo đều phổ biến đối với các nhà phát triển và quản trị viên hệ thống vì thiết kế gọn nhẹ và hoạt động dựa trên lệnh của chúng, nhưng những cải tiến của Vim làm cho nó trở thành một công cụ mạnh mẽ hơn về tổng thể.

Vị vs Vị

Sự khác biệt giữa Vim và Vi là Vi là một trình soạn thảo văn bản tiêu chuẩn rất nổi tiếng đối với người dùng. Các thành viên IT cũng thích trình soạn thảo này; nó giúp ích rất nhiều cho người dùng. Mặt khác, Vim là một trình chỉnh sửa chất lượng rất cao giúp bạn chuyển đổi và định cấu hình văn bản với tài liệu chất lượng cao.

Vị vs Vị

Lập trình rất hữu ích và cũng có nhiều nhà thiết kế web và người dùng web sử dụng mã và ngôn ngữ lập trình. Họ luôn yêu cầu trình soạn thảo văn bản giúp họ định cấu hình văn bản chất lượng cao.

Vim là trình soạn thảo văn bản chất lượng cao và hiệu suất cao mang lại cho bạn nhiều kết quả. Nó làm cho công việc khó khăn trở nên dễ dàng và việc hiểu mã cũng trở nên dễ dàng.

Mọi người lo lắng về các tập tin, tài liệu bị hỏng và nếu muốn chỉnh sửa, họ có thể sử dụng trình soạn thảo văn bản Vi. Nó giúp bạn chỉnh sửa tập tin và thư mục một cách dễ dàng ngay từ đầu.

Trình chỉnh sửa giúp làm việc và hiểu các mã và ngôn ngữ một cách nhanh chóng. Nó giúp tạo các tệp và tài liệu theo cách người dùng muốn.

Bảng so sánh

Các thông số so sánhKhí lựcVi
Các phiên bảnVim là phiên bản nâng cao của ViVi là phiên bản của hệ điều hành UNIX
Tính năngVim có nhiều cấp độ hoàn tácVi không có tính năng hoàn tác đa cấp
Hỗ TrợVi không có bất kỳ quyền nào đối với văn bản màu theo cú phápVi chỉ hoạt động trong hệ thống UNIX
sẵn sàng hoạt độngCó sẵn trên tất cả các thiết bị và dịch vụ chínhVi chỉ hoạt động trong hệ thống UNIX
Khả năng tương thíchVim cũng hỗ trợ ViNhưng Vi không hỗ trợ hệ thống Vim
Ghim cái này ngay để nhớ sau
Ghim cái này

Vime là gì?

Trình soạn thảo văn bản Vim không chỉ là một trình soạn thảo văn bản; bạn có thể tìm thấy nhiều tính năng và tùy chọn để làm được nhiều việc hơn với trình chỉnh sửa này. Nó không nhiều hơn thế; nó chỉ giúp bạn chỉnh sửa văn bản và tạo văn bản trong các tài liệu và tệp khác.

Cũng đọc:  ExtJS vs jQuery: Sự khác biệt và So sánh

Mọi người cũng quen thuộc với Notepad, Linux và trình soạn thảo nguyên tử, giúp người dùng viết và chỉnh sửa văn bản. Vim cũng là một trình soạn thảo cung cấp các tính năng chất lượng cao để chỉnh sửa và tạo văn bản bằng các ngôn ngữ hoặc mã khác nhau.

Trước Vim, đó là Vi và hiện đã được cập nhật với các tính năng và thiết kế tùy chọn mới.

Vim nổi tiếng về tính hiệu quả và khả năng độc đáo.

Hầu hết mọi người dành thời gian chỉnh sửa văn bản và thực hiện các thay đổi đối với tài liệu, đặc biệt là các thành viên phần mềm và kỹ sư CNTT, những người luôn quản lý mã và văn bản trong công việc hàng ngày của họ.

Vim là một trình soạn thảo văn bản mạnh mẽ, có thể là bản sao vi được sử dụng rộng rãi nhất, với các khả năng vượt xa những gì vi cung cấp. Khi bạn hiểu cách thức hoạt động của Vim, bạn có thể thực hiện các chỉnh sửa phức tạp một cách hiệu quả và hiệu quả.

Ngược lại, Vim là một trình soạn thảo văn bản mạnh mẽ được sử dụng để phát triển phần mềm, tài liệu ngắn gọn và đầu vào cho hệ thống tạo kiểu văn bản thay vì phần mềm cấu trúc văn bản.

Ngay cả sinh viên cũng chỉnh sửa tài liệu và bài luận hàng ngày bằng công nghệ máy tính. Và bây giờ Vim cũng cung cấp các phím tắt chuột cho phép bạn không sử dụng chuột với bàn phím cùng một lúc.

Vị là gì?

Khi bạn nói đến thuật ngữ Vi, nó là một trình soạn thảo văn bản dựa trên màn hình giúp tất cả các chi tiết nhỏ và văn bản được cấu hình dễ dàng và nó được tạo ra cho hệ điều hành UNIX.

Trước Vim, tất cả các ngôn ngữ và phần mềm đều dựa trên và được hỗ trợ bởi trình soạn thảo văn bản này. Tất cả khả năng và hành vi thiết yếu của trình chỉnh sửa Vi đều được thiết lập cho người dùng. Nó cũng được coi là đặc điểm kỹ thuật của tất cả các đơn vị Unix.

Cũng đọc:  Microsoft Yammer vs Slack: Sự khác biệt và So sánh

Bill Joy đã viết mã ban đầu cho Vi, và kể từ đó, trình soạn thảo này đã trở nên nổi tiếng và được sử dụng cho nhiều ứng dụng phần mềm.

Trong suốt những năm qua, việc tạo ra các ngôn ngữ, mã mới và các công nghệ phần mềm thiết yếu khác đã hỗ trợ trình soạn thảo Vi và chỉ cần chấp nhận văn bản. Nó miễn phí, và nó vẫn vậy. Nó rất dễ vận hành và hoạt động.

Nó cung cấp chế độ toàn màn hình và cũng làm nổi bật văn bản cần thiết và bị nhầm lẫn.

Vi giúp bạn sử dụng ít bàn phím hơn, cung cấp tất cả các phím tắt và chức năng ở chế độ một tay. Nó làm cho hệ điều hành dễ vận hành và cung cấp cho người dùng một số lệnh đặc biệt.

Người sử dụng không cần bỏ tay qua hàng nhà khi thực hiện và ra lệnh sửa đổi. Vi cung cấp rất nhiều phím tắt, có nhiều mục đích chỉnh sửa và giúp bạn chỉ đạo mã một cách dễ dàng.

Sự khác biệt chính giữa Vim và Vi

  1. Sự khác biệt chính mà bạn có thể tìm thấy giữa Vim và Vi là các tính năng nâng cao. Vim là bản nâng cấp của Vi và có nhiều tính năng cao cấp hơn giúp người dùng làm việc dễ dàng hơn. Vim mạnh hơn Vi.
  2. Điểm khác biệt nữa là ở Vi nếu mắc lỗi thì không thể thay đổi được. Nó sẽ vẫn như cũ. Bạn sẽ chỉ có một lựa chọn là tạo một dự án mới hoặc xóa nó. Nhưng trong Vim, bạn có thể thay đổi lỗi và sửa nó theo ý muốn.
  3. Sự khác biệt khác là văn bản trong Vim làm nổi bật mọi văn bản khác nhau. Nó giúp bạn ghi nhớ và làm việc với nội dung một cách chính xác. Mặt khác, Vi không có tính năng này, vì nó hiển thị tất cả văn bản trong cùng một kết cấu màu.
  4. Sự khác biệt khác là GUI, Vim có GUI của nó, còn được gọi là Gvim. Đây là giao diện đồ họa tiên tiến nhất giúp người dùng có thể di chuột ở một số phần quan trọng và có thể đánh dấu mục tiêu. Vi không có GUI riêng và nó hoạt động bên ngoài thiết bị đầu cuối.
  5. Vi tạo các tệp nhỏ giúp quản lý việc lưu trữ. Nó không tiêu tốn hết dung lượng nhưng Vim có các tệp lớn tiêu tốn dung lượng lưu trữ vì nó có nhiều công suất và GUI.
dự án
  1. https://books.google.com/books?hl=en&lr=&id=YQXfIbb0cJ8C&oi=fnd&pg=PR4&dq=difference+between+vim+and+vi+text+editors&ots=ehCSLjMHU_&sig=-DQnBDPPi_pi9-2mQ09IsKNnpnM
  2. https://link.springer.com/chapter/10.1007/978-1-4842-0250-0_1
chấm 1
Một yêu cầu?

Tôi đã nỗ lực rất nhiều để viết bài đăng trên blog này nhằm cung cấp giá trị cho bạn. Nó sẽ rất hữu ích cho tôi, nếu bạn cân nhắc chia sẻ nó trên mạng xã hội hoặc với bạn bè/gia đình của bạn. CHIA SẺ LÀ ♥️

Sandeep Bhandari
Sandeep Bhandari

Sandeep Bhandari có bằng Cử nhân Kỹ thuật Máy tính của Đại học Thapar (2006). Ông có 20 năm kinh nghiệm trong lĩnh vực công nghệ. Anh rất quan tâm đến các lĩnh vực kỹ thuật khác nhau, bao gồm hệ thống cơ sở dữ liệu, mạng máy tính và lập trình. Bạn có thể đọc thêm về anh ấy trên trang sinh học.

Bình luận

Chúng tôi sẽ không công khai email của bạn. Các ô đánh dấu * là bắt buộc *

Bạn muốn lưu bài viết này cho sau này? Nhấp vào trái tim ở góc dưới cùng bên phải để lưu vào hộp bài viết của riêng bạn!